What Pediatrics covers
A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 208000000X

Number check
How the check works, step by step
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.
| Digit | 8 | 0 | 8 | 4 | 0 | 1 | 4 | 2 | 7 | 4 | 1 | 0 | 7 | 6 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Doubled? | — | ×2 | — | ×2 | — | ×2 | — | ×2 | — | ×2 | — | ×2 | — | ×2 |
| Value | 8 | 0 | 8 | 8 | 0 | 2 | 4 | 4 | 7 | 8 | 1 | 0 | 7 | 3 |
Sum = 60 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 0 · actual last digit = 0
A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
